Impair applications can be developed against a remote API that is independent of each other managed by a third party, the particular cloud service agency. Instigated by simply changes, including pricing, porting an application via consuming some API endpoints to another sometimes requires a lot of re-engineering especially due to the fact even syn¬tactically similar APIs could digress semantically. As a result, the rising realisation in the inevitability regarding cross-cloud calculating led to various pro¬posed alternatives. As expected along with such a nascent field, there is also a certain amount of confusion arising from the use of non-convergent terminology: cross types clouds, multi¬clouds, meta-cloud, federated clouds, and so forth The first con¬tribution of this paper, thus, is always to offer a coherent un¬derstanding regarding cross-cloud processing. The second share is a classification based on the termi¬nology witnessed thus far in this field along with promi¬nent efforts of every, describing their particular modus operandi and commenting on their appropriateness and limitations, and how they relate to the obligation of different stakeholders. The third and fourth contributions are a report on current problems and a good outlook in research opportuni¬ties, respectively. These types of contributions happen to be targeted in direction of mapping the longer term focus of fog up specialists, particularly application developers and research workers.

So why cross fog up boundaries?

The cross-cloud use is one that will consumes several cloud API under a solitary version of the appli¬cation. Let us consider a number of examples drawn from real scenarios where programmers are confronted with the option to use different APIs, i. age. to crossstitching cloud boundaries.

  • Alan, an online company, finds that his user base is more short lived than he planned pertaining to: web analytics indicates a large amount of customers are accessing services through mobile devices and only for a few or so minutes (as opposed to hours mainly because Alan actually envisioned). Alan decides to alter how they manages his service infrastructure using impetuous virtual equipment (VMs) compared to dedicated long-life ones. He, thus, alterations his busi¬ness plan to use a different CSP that fees by the tracfone unit rather than the hour, saving him hun¬dreds involving dollars each month in detailed expenses.
  • A company is consolidating a few of its internal teams together with, accordingly, their respective companies will be unified into a single program. Bella, the particular company’s Key Information Police officer (CIO), is in charge of this task. Your ex objective would be to keep most in¬ternal products and services operational although frictionless to use as possible during and after the transition. Belissima finds how the teams for being consolidated had been us¬ing various public and cloud infrastructures for numerous operations full within their structure. This necessitates major becomes the underlying reasoning that includes task software, service provisi¬oning, resource administration, etc.
  • An online games startup Casus is speedily expand¬ing it is user base. The cloud enables Casus in order to con¬sume an increasing amount of solutions as and when necessary, which is extremely advantageous. Nevertheless , the impair does not automatically aid in pro¬viding an enhanced service to consumers who are not necessarily rel¬atively close to any fog up datacenters, for instance those within the Arabian Gulf of mexico region, west Africa, or cen¬tral Japan. In order to cater to such customers, Casus has to use impressive techniques to keep high qual¬ity of encounter. One such technique is to extend the real estate of common sense and information beyond anyone CSP, but rather to be able to transfer on de¬mand to neighborhood CSPs while maintaining product op¬eration along the different system substrata.

A common twine to these situations is in order to the established plan concerning service provisioning, use, or even management. Different parts of the application (virtu¬alized infrastructure director, load balancer, etc . ) would need to possibly be changed to phone different APIs. Change is certainly, of course , component to business. Consequently, the need for cross¬cloud systems effortlessly grows increased as industrial sectors and societies increasingly use the cloud. Such change, how¬ever, entails basic changes to typically the communication actions to accommodate varied semantics, getting models, in addition to SLA terms. This is the core cross-cloud obstacle. Another commonality is the have to be free from long¬term commitment. Lots of consumers select the cloud designed for agility plus elasticity. In the past few years, this was re¬stricted to the limitations of a sole CSP although currently the fad is to transcend different CSPs. A recent sur¬vey discovered that typically the “ability heading data in one service to another” ranked pretty highly being a concern increased by personal sector SMEs as well as significant organisa¬tions involving the fog up. As such, a variety of works inside academia and industry contain attempted to take on this task using diverse strategies. Before trying to rank these functions, it is most likely important to state the obvious: This is not a thesis for a generally uniform provisioning sys¬tem. 1st, such “uber cloud” is normally unrealistic presented the business nature for the market. Second, we believe it to be nutritious to have a varied cloud market where every provider gives a unique mixture of specialized solutions that provides a certain topic of the marketplace.

More Data regarding Online Data Saving you locate here .